The Miz w/Maryse vs ?????- The Awesome Challenge

The Miz hosted The Awesome Challenge, and looked very confident in securing victory, when who should accept the challenge but.........Damien Sandow! Fired from his role as Damien Mizdow last week, the Intellectual Savior of the Masses was accompanied by his good friend, Cody Rhodes, who had been traded from Raw for Sheamus. The reformation of the Rhodes Scholars took place on Smackdown as the fans went nuts. The Miz quickly rallied from this shock and got in a lot of offense, but Sandow struck back with a Terminus neck breaker that wasn't quite enough. Maryse helped her husband stay in it for as long as possible, but a second neck breaker was all it took for Damien Sandow to pick up the win.

Winner: Damien Sandow


Bret Hart vs Rusev w/Lana- King of the Ring Qualifying Match

Rusev learned from his mistake against Kevin Owens, bringing Lana to the ring with him for this King of the Ring qualifier against Bret Hart. Rusev, with some assistance from Lana, looked to be on another level. Bret simply couldn't keep up with the Bulgarian Brute, who was tossing the Hitman all over the ring. Bret had a few tricks up his sleeve, though, and made sure to avoid the fatal blow. Bret even managed to lock in the Sharpshooter, but he simply hadn't done enough damage to get the tap out. A big slam from Rusev onto a steel chair thrown in by Lana was enough to turn Bret's lights out, earning Rusev a very impressive victory and entry into King of the Ring.

Winner and qualifying for the King of the Ring: Rusev


Cesaro and Tyson Kidd vs The Hardy Boyz- King of the Ring Qualifying Match

This was a very unique match, with two King of the Ring qualifying spots on the line in a tag team match. Cesaro was quickly growing a lot of admiration with the Smackdown fans, and he didn't disappoint, demolishing both Hardys whenever he got in the ring. It was established that Tyson Kidd was the much weaker of the two, and Jeff and Matt focused on him for most of the match. Kidd took out Matt Hardy with a big superplex to the outside, and looked content to take a count-out victory, but Cesaro wasn't having it, tagging in and breaking up the count. The match continued back and forth, but good tagging from Matt and Jeff gave Jeff the opportunity to put Cesaro away. He climbed to the top rope, ready to hit the Swanton, and leaped right into a massive uppercut that turned his lights out. An excellent tag team encounter saw Cesaro and Tyson Kidd qualify for King of the Ring.

Winners and qualifying for King of the Ring: Cesaro and Tyson Kidd


Brie Bella vs Natalya- Women's World Title Number One Contender's Match

Two of the women involved in Judgment Day's triple threat match faced off on Smackdown, with the winner earning the right to challenge Nikki Bella for her title. Natalya very obviously had the power advantage, and it took all she had for Brie to stay alive in the match. Brie connected with a very early Bella Buster, but Natalya quickly kicked out and dropped Brie with a discus clothesline, with Brie just kicked out of. Nattie then locked in the Sharpshooter, and would've had a tap out, but Brie just got her hand on the bottom rope. Natalya was closing in on a victory and looking for a second Sharpshooter, but with the ref's back turned, Brie took the easy way, poking Natalya in the eye. With Nattie in a lot of pain, Brie dropped her with a second Bella Buster for the victory and another shot at her sister.

Winner: Brie Bella


Dolph Ziggler vs Austin Aries vs Batista- Number One Contender's Match

With Randy Orton winning the WWE Title at Judgment Day, the Viper stated that the Age of Orton has begun on Smackdown. This match would provide the second elimination in the Chase, and determine the final two participants who will meet next week for the number one contendership. Ziggler and Aries understood the importance of eliminating Batista, and teamed up together for a little while, but it was a very temporary alliance. Ziggler appeared to have eliminated Batista off a Zig Zag, but Aries, in a fit of rage, broke up the pinfall, a very poor decision. Aries then had Ziggler out of a Brainbuster, but Batista tried to take the pin, enraging Aries, so he broke up another elimination. Batista looked for quite a few eliminations, trying to connect on the Batista Bomb, but each time the other man would break the move up. Batista finally hit the Batista Bomb on Ziggler, but Aries took him out and went for the pin himself, only to see Dolph kick out. They brawled on the outside before heading back in. Aries and Ziggler really went at it, and Aries was so caught up in the brawl that he forgot the Animal was in the match. Fatal mistake. Batista dropped Aries with a second Batista Bomb for the win, eliminating Aries from the Chase.

Winner: Batista         Eliminated: Austin Aries
